Novak Djokovic

Novak Djokovic played confidently in his two opening matches at the current Roland Garros. In the first round, the Serbian tennis player prevailed over Yoshihito Nishioka (6-3, 6-1, 6-0), and in the second round, he outplayed Alex Molcan (6-2, 6-3, 7-6). We remind you, that Djokovic won the French Open last year. In 2021, he defeated Rafael Nadal (3-6, 6-3, 7-6, 6-2) in the semifinals and then beat Stefanos Tsitsipas (6-7, 2-6, 6-3, 6-2, 6-4) in the final.

Aljaz Bedene

Reaching the third round of the French Open is a great achievement for Aljaz Bedene. He has recently recovered from an injury - before the injury, the Slovenian tennis player had just one victory in five matches. Nevertheless, in the opening matches at Roland Garros, Bedene celebrated success over Christopher O'Connell (6-2, 6-4, 6-7, 6-1) and Pablo Cuevas (4-6, 6-4, 7-6, 6-4).
